Warning!

 

Before performing any maintenance procedure or inspection, stop the engine, wait five minutes to allow all parts to cool.

 

Disconnect the spark plug wire, keeping it away from the spark plug.

 

Troubleshooting Table

 

SYMPTOM

 

POSSIBLE CAUSE

 

The engine won’t start.

 

 

 

 

Is the ignition switch in the “ON” position?

 

 

Is the fuel shut

-

off valve on?

 

 

Are you using fresh, clean gas? If the gas is old, change it. Use     a fuel 

stabilizer if you keep gas longer than 30 days.

 

 

Is the spark plug clean? If the spark plug is dirty or cracked,   change it. 

If it’s oily, leave it out, hold a rag over the plug hole and pull the recoil 

cord several times to blow out any oil in the cylinder, then wipe off 

the plug and reinsert it.

 

The engine lacks power

 

or is not running

 

smoothly.

 

 

 

 

 

Check that the Throttle Lever is in the “Run”

 

position.

 

 

Is the air filter clean? If it’s dirty, change it. Is the spark plug clean? If 

it’s fouled or cracked, change it. If it’s oily, leave it out, hold a rag over 

the plug hole and pull your recoil cord several times to blow out any 

oil in the cylinder,  then wipe off the plug and reinsert it.

 

 

Are you using fresh, clean unleaded gas? If it’s old, change it. Use a 

fuel stabilizer if you keep gas longer than 30 days.

 

 

Does  your  engine  have  the  right  amount  of  clean  oil?  If  it’s  dirty, 

change  it  following

 

the  procedure  in  the  engine  manufacturer’s 

owner’s manual.

 

 

Check the oil level and adjust as needed.

 

Engine smokes.

 

 

 

 

Check the oil level and adjust as needed.

 

 

Check the air filter and clean or replace if needed.

 

 

You may be using the wrong oil

—too light 

for the temperature. Refer 

to your Engine Owner’s Manual for detailed information.

 

 

Clean the cooling fins if they’re dirty.

 

Machine does not seem

 

to have full chipping

 

power.

 

 

The belts may be too loose and slipping. Adjust or replace belts as 

need.
